Police Nab Three Theft Suspects After Pursuit
Two black females and one black male reportedly committed retail theft from a store in Montgomeryville and fled from police after a traffic stop. The car crashed on Route 309 in Lower Gwynedd, and the suspects allegedly fled the scene before being caught
Three suspects — two who are convicted thieves and one headed to trial on separate theft charges — in Sunday afternoon's retail theft at Olly Shoes at Airport Square in Montgomery Township, and subsequent crash and foot pursuit with police, are in custody and face numerous misdemeanor offenses.
